9 min read

How HubSpot CRM Integrates With Your Website to Drive Conversions

How HubSpot CRM Integrates With Your Website to Drive Conversions

Every modern digital business depends on two connected systems: a Customer Relationship Management (CRM) platform and a Content Management System (CMS). A CMS manages your website content and pages, while a CRM stores customer and lead data, tracks interactions, and supports your sales process. When these systems work together, your website becomes more than a place to publish content. It becomes a tool for capturing leads, tracking engagement, and driving conversions.

Many businesses still manage their website and customer data separately, which can create disconnected information, missed follow-ups, manual data entry, and limited visibility into the customer journey. Integrating HubSpot CRM with your website connects visitor activity directly to your customer data, giving your marketing and sales teams a shared view of every interaction.

In this article, you’ll see how HubSpot’s integrated tools support conversion growth through lead capture, meeting scheduling, automation, personalization, and attribution tracking.

The Fundamental Link Between Your CMS and CRM

person on a laptop with\ CMS website connected to a HubSpot CRM dashboard through flowing data lines. The website side should display web pages, forms, and blog content, while the CRM side shows customer profiles, lead tracking, and sales activity. Include icons representing automation, analytics, and synced customer data between both systems. Use a clean white background, minimal design, and modern SaaS-style visuals with soft blue accents.

The fundamental link between a Content Management System and a Customer Relationship Management system is the integration of website visitor behavior with centralized customer data. The connection between these systems is built on three core technical and operational similarities:

  • Centralized Data Storage: Both systems act as repositories; the CMS stores content like blog posts and images, while the CRM stores contact information and interaction histories.
  • Analytics and Reporting: Integrating the two helps businesses measure how specific website content, such as a blog post, directly influences a closed deal in the sales pipeline.
  • Workflow Automation: The link enables automated tasks, such as a website form submission (CMS action), triggering an immediate follow-up task for a salesperson (CRM action).

For this link to function, the CRM must be able to see what is happening on the website managed by the CMS.

  • Tracking Codes: For websites hosted on external platforms, this link is established by adding a HubSpot tracking code, which makes it possible for the CRM to record page visits and interactions.
  • Automatic Synchronization: In unified platforms like HubSpot, the CMS (Content Hub) is built directly on top of the CRM, meaning visitor interactions are automatically stored without manual technical implementation.
  • Unified Customer Records: Every interaction, including email opens, form responses, and website visits, is curated into a single contact record. This helps sales and marketing teams to understand a lead's journey at a glance.

This connection ensures that when a visitor engages with a website, the business can respond with deeper personalization, using stored CRM data like purchase history or industry to serve dynamic content that matches the visitor's specific stage in the buyer's journey.

Seamless Lead Capture through Forms and Lead Flows

HubSpot’s lead capture tools, including Forms and Lead Flows, connect website engagement directly to your CRM and create a simple way to collect visitor data. This integration automatically records every form submission and conversion action in HubSpot, giving marketing and sales teams immediate access to new leads.

Automated Data Capture via Integrated Forms

HubSpot forms help turn anonymous website visitors into identifiable CRM contacts by collecting information such as names, email addresses, and company details. Each form submission automatically creates or updates a contact record in HubSpot, giving your team accurate lead data without relying on manual entry or spreadsheets.

HubSpot also includes smart form capabilities that adjust form questions based on information already collected from a visitor. This supports progressive profiling, which helps you gather additional details such as job title, company size, or industry over multiple visits without repeatedly asking for the same information.

Lead Flows: Engaging Pop-up Experiences

Lead Flows are HubSpot's version of strategically placed pop-up ads designed to engage visitors without disrupting their browsing experience. Studies have shown that these dynamic elements can convert better than traditional static opt-in forms. They are available in several formats:

hubspot-lead-flows

Traditional pop-up boxes appear in the center of the screen and are commonly used to promote high-value content, newsletter sign-ups, or downloadable resources. Drop-down banners display as thin bars across the top of a page and work well for highlighting limited-time offers, webinars, or announcements without disrupting the browsing experience. Slide-in boxes appear more subtly in the corners of the screen and are often used for blog subscriptions, content recommendations, or lower-friction conversion offers.

To ensure lead capture is effective and not annoying, HubSpot helps you set specific triggers so pop-ups appear only when a visitor has demonstrated interest.

  • 50% Page Scroll: Triggers the Lead Flow once the visitor has engaged with at least half the page content, indicating a higher likelihood of conversion.
  • Elapsed Time: Shows the offer after a visitor has spent a minimum amount of time on a page (at least seven seconds), ensuring you don’t interrupt them the moment they land.
  • Browser Exit Intent: A "last chance" trigger that appears when a visitor moves their cursor to close the window or leave the site, helping to capture leads that would otherwise be lost.

Modern lead capture has evolved from simple one-field forms into interactive multi-step experiences. By starting with questions about a prospect's goals or pain points before asking for personal information, businesses can engage visitors more deeply and capture higher-quality data.

How Integrated Meeting Tools Reduce Conversion Friction

HubSpot’s integrated meeting tools help remove the delays and frustration that often come with traditional scheduling processes. Without an automated system, leads may submit a contact form and then wait hours or even days for a reply, creating a gap where interest can fade or competitors can step in.

A meeting scheduler keeps momentum moving forward because prospects can immediately choose a time that works for them without relying on long back-and-forth email exchanges.

hubspot-meeting-scheduler

The flexibility of integrated meeting tools also makes it easier to capture leads across multiple touchpoints:

  • Omnichannel Access: Meeting links can be shared through email signatures, sales sequences, templates, or embedded directly on high-intent website pages where visitors are already considering taking action.
  • Real-Time Engagement: Businesses can use chatbots or live chat tools to present booking options during active conversations, helping convert engagement into a scheduled meeting before interest fades.
  • Automated Prep: Minimum notice periods can prevent last-minute bookings, and buffer times between meetings give representatives time to prepare and complete follow-up tasks between calls.

At the same time, the timing of when scheduling tools appear on a website also affects conversions. Displaying a calendar widget immediately after a visitor arrives can sometimes create friction because the request may feel too early or too demanding. This can increase bounce rates, especially for visitors who are still gathering information or evaluating their options.

A more effective approach involves guiding visitors through a short qualification process before presenting scheduling options. Using a multi-step form to ask about goals, challenges, or interests helps create engagement gradually without overwhelming the prospect early in the interaction. This process also improves meeting quality because sales representatives receive valuable context before the conversation begins, giving them a clearer understanding of the prospect’s needs and pain points.

The integration also reduces friction through automated scheduling coordination behind the scenes:

  • Time Zone Alignment: HubSpot automatically syncs a representative’s availability with the prospect’s local time zone to avoid confusion during international scheduling.
  • Platform Integration: The system works alongside existing tools such as Google Calendar and Office 365, helping businesses maintain their current workflows without replacing familiar platforms.
  • Flexible Meeting Types: Businesses with more complex sales cycles can use Group meetings to coordinate multiple internal schedules or Round Robin meetings to distribute leads across available representatives more efficiently.

Together, these features create a smoother scheduling experience for both prospects and sales teams, helping businesses capture interest at the right moment without creating unnecessary barriers in the conversion process.

Website Personalization with HubSpot Smart Content

HubSpot Smart Content, also referred to as dynamic content, is designed to provide website visitors with a highly personalized experience by adapting content based on their specific preferences or previous behavior. Here are the primary types of smart content:

  1. Smart Text: This helps marketers to dispatch tailored messages to various contacts based on specific criteria, such as the user’s device type or particular interests.
  2. Smart CTAs (Calls-to-Action): These adapt according to a user's behavior and their position in the purchase journey. Available as buttons, banners, or pop-ups, they ensure that the prompt remains pertinent, for example, showing a "Request a Demo" button to a qualified lead while showing a "Welcome Back" banner to an existing customer.
  3. Smart Forms: These enhance information gathering by tailoring questions to the details already known about a visitor. For instance, you can show different form options depending on a visitor’s country or current lifecycle stage.

Automation within the system relies on Smart Rules. These rules determine exactly what content is shown to a viewer based on several categories:

  • Ad and Referral Source: Displaying content based on the specific ad clicked or the source that brought the visitor to the site (e.g., search engines or backlinks).
  • Geographic and Language Data: Showing content tailored to the visitor’s country (determined by IP address) or their preferred language (set in their web browser).
  • Device Type: Targeting visitors based on whether they are using a mobile, tablet, or desktop device.
  • CRM Data: Leveraging Lifecycle Stage or List Membership to show content relevant to where a contact is in the buyer’s journey or their presence in a specific segment.

Beyond structural smart rules, HubSpot uses personalization tokens. These are dynamic placeholders that automatically insert data directly from the CRM, such as names, company details, and job titles, into landing pages, emails, and web content. This allows a returning customer to see a headline that greets them by name and references their specific industry, fostering a deeper connection with the brand.

The Business Impact of Personalization

Personalized content captures attention more effectively than generic messaging because it reflects a visitor’s interests, behavior, or stage in the decision-making process. Tailored messages and calls-to-action also improve conversion rates because visitors are more likely to engage with content that feels directly connected to their needs.

Beyond improving engagement, personalization helps businesses create a smoother, more consistent customer experience across digital channels. Automated systems can deliver relevant messaging across websites, emails, and other touchpoints without requiring constant manual updates. Providing the right information at the right moment makes the experience feel more helpful and seamless for visitors, which can improve satisfaction and support better business results over time.

How Lead Scoring Prioritizes Website Interactions

When HubSpot’s lead scoring tool is integrated with your website, it turns website activity into a prioritization system that helps sales and marketing teams focus on high-intent leads instead of treating every visitor the same. HubSpot lead scoring typically combines two categories: engagement and fit.

Engagement scores measure how visitors interact with your website and digital content. Actions like visiting pricing pages, clicking CTAs, downloading resources, or submitting forms increase a lead’s score based on buying intent.

Fit scores evaluate whether a lead matches your ideal customer profile using details such as:

  • Job title
  • Industry
  • Company size
  • Business type

A lead showing strong engagement but a poor fit may not become a qualified opportunity. Combining both scores helps businesses prioritize leads who are both interested and likely to convert.

Website Actions Carry Different Weight

Not every website interaction has the same value. HubSpot supports businesses in assigning different weights to specific actions so higher-intent activities contribute more to a lead’s score.

For example:

  • General blog visits may add only a few points
  • Pricing page visits may add more points
  • Sales form submissions or booked meetings may contribute to the highest scores

Businesses can also score leads based on frequency and recency. Someone who visits your pricing page multiple times within a week is usually a stronger sales opportunity than someone who visited once several months ago.

AI and Automation Help Teams Act Faster

For Marketing Hub Enterprise users, HubSpot’s AI-powered scoring can analyze historical customer data to identify patterns among converted leads.

hubspot-ai-powered-scoring

The system can then prioritize new prospects who show similar behaviors. Once leads reach specific score thresholds, HubSpot can automatically trigger CRM actions such as:

  • Assigning leads to sales representatives
  • Sending internal notifications
  • Triggering follow-up workflows
  • Categorizing leads as high, medium, or low priority

Businesses can also compare lead scores across channels like organic search, paid ads, and email campaigns to identify which traffic sources generate the most qualified prospects.

Performance Tracking and Attribution Reporting

The final stage of integrating HubSpot CRM with your website involves moving beyond vanity metrics such as traffic counts and gaining visibility into how digital interactions contribute to leads, conversions, and revenue. Connecting website activity directly to CRM data gives businesses a clearer understanding of marketing performance and customer behavior throughout the buying journey.

To support this level of tracking, HubSpot provides several reporting tools that help businesses analyze website performance:

  • Sources Report: This breaks down exactly where your traffic originates, such as organic search, social media, email marketing, or paid channels. Pairing this data with self-reported lead information helps clarify the complex B2B buying journey.
  • Pages Report: You can monitor individual page performance using metrics like time on page and conversion rates. This helps identify "high-performing" content that consistently engages your audience.
  • Custom Event Tracking: For more granular data, you can create up to 500 unique events to track specific interactions, such as button clicks, product feature usage, or even offline meetings.

For enterprise-level users, HubSpot offers Customer Journey reports, which provide a deeper visual analysis of how visitors transition into customers. These reports are designed to identify conversion paths, spot friction points, and analyze content influence.

These reporting and automation capabilities represent only part of what businesses can achieve through HubSpot CRM integration. From lead management and personalization to conversion tracking and sales alignment, HubSpot provides a connected system that helps businesses improve customer experiences and support long-term growth across multiple digital channels.

Now Is the Time to Improve Your Website Conversions!

If you want stronger results from your website, focus on creating a clear and connected customer journey. Track how visitors interact with your pages, identify where people lose interest, and use automation to support faster and more personalized communication. Connecting your website with HubSpot can help bring all of these efforts together in one system.

Partnering with a HubSpot expert can also help you set up the right tools, improve your workflows, and create a system designed to support long-term growth and higher conversions.

At Campaign Creators, you get support connecting your website, CRM, automation, and lead tracking tools inside HubSpot to create a smoother customer journey aligned with your business goals.

Frequently Asked Questions

What Types of Websites Can Integrate With HubSpot CRM?

Almost any type of website can integrate with HubSpot CRM, including business websites, e-commerce stores, SaaS platforms, blogs, and landing page websites. HubSpot supports integrations through tracking codes, plugins, APIs, and native connectors across many website platforms.



Can HubSpot CRM Work With WordPress Websites?

Yes, HubSpot CRM integrates directly with WordPress through the official WordPress plugin.

Does HubSpot CRM Slow Down Website Performance?

HubSpot CRM generally has minimal impact on website speed when implemented correctly. Most integrations use lightweight tracking scripts and cloud-based processing designed to avoid major performance issues.



Can HubSpot CRM Integrate With E-commerce Websites?

Yes, HubSpot CRM integrates with e-commerce platforms to track customer activity, automate follow-ups, recover abandoned carts, and personalize marketing campaigns. It commonly connects with platforms like Shopify, WooCommerce, and Magento.

Can Small Businesses Use HubSpot CRM Effectively?

Yes, small businesses can use HubSpot CRM to manage leads, automate communication, and organize customer data without needing a large sales or marketing team. The platform includes scalable tools that support growth as the business expands.

Does HubSpot Support GDPR and Data Privacy Compliance?

Yes, HubSpot includes GDPR support features such as cookie consent banners, subscription management, data deletion tools, and contact consent tracking. Businesses still need to configure these tools properly to meet their own compliance requirements.

How Do Chatbots Inside HubSpot Improve Website Conversions?

HubSpot chatbots improve conversions by engaging visitors in real time, answering common questions, qualifying leads, and directing users toward forms or meeting bookings. This helps reduce response delays and keeps potential customers engaged during high-intent moments.

 

How HubSpot Lifecycle Stages Guide Lead Nurturing

How HubSpot Lifecycle Stages Guide Lead Nurturing

HubSpot lifecycle stages track a contact's progression from early engagement to becoming a customer. Marketing, sales, and customer success teams...

Read More
Marketing Automation Workflow: How to Fix Data, Lifecycle, and Attribution Gaps

Marketing Automation Workflow: How to Fix Data, Lifecycle, and Attribution Gaps

Marketing teams are expected to generate a pipeline faster and prove revenue impact. At the same time, many teams still rely on manual processes that...

Read More
How to Automate Lead Routing in HubSpot for Faster, More Accurate Assignment

How to Automate Lead Routing in HubSpot for Faster, More Accurate Assignment

Speed and precision in handling new leads are the primary factors that distinguish a won deal from a lost opportunity. However, for many...

Read More